# Flaglight Rollouts — Approvals

Quick version for on-call: any rollout touching more than 5% of traffic needs an approval in Flaglight before the ramp continues. Kill switches don't need approval — just flip them and note it in the incident channel. Scheduled ramps pause automatically if error budget burns hot. If you're stuck at 2 a.m. with a pending approval, there's one person authorized to override, and that's the approver below.

account owner for tagep-bafof: Norael Gilax Juleth

First-day checklist, item 7 — roof terrace. The terrace door on level 6 at Harrowfen House jams regularly; the latch sticks when the frame swells. Do not force it. Push the handle down fully, then lean on the top corner while turning. If it still won't open, report it to facilities rather than wedging it — the alarm trips if it's propped. The door is badge-controlled and new starters aren't auto-provisioned for it yet, so until your profile updates, enter the terrace code below.

door code, tajof-kageg: bdg-QVDCE-3

## Step 4: Swap the broker settings

Heads up, reviewer: this is where we cut Pigeonpost over from the old Quillqueue broker to Fanfare 3. The queue names stay the same, but ack semantics changed, so double-check the consumer retries. Once the old broker is drained, apply the new settings shown here.

config for kadug-yahop:
quenwyn:
  pin: 2459
  metrics_host: metrics.quenwyn.lumicsys.internal
  tenant: julax
  seal: seal_0d5ead96

Deploy step 4 — RestockPilot planner. Pull the latest planner image, confirm the route solver healthcheck passes, then drain old workers. Migrations run automatically; do not run them by hand. Copy env.sample to env.production and fill region, depot count, and queue host. Verify the Marlow depot feed responds before proceeding. The distributor API credential goes on the line immediately below.

sealed setting: LEDGER_TOKEN20=6148d35bbb480b0ab79e